
Mehdi Taremi's Goal Disallowed in Belgium vs Iran Clash at World Cup 2026
June 23, 2026 · Óscar Ruiz
In a tense Group G encounter at the 2026 FIFA World Cup in Inglewood, USA, Iran's Mehdi Taremi saw his goal disallowed after VAR intervention. Both teams remain scoreless after their first matches, with key upcoming fixtures against New Zealand and Egypt on June 27.

The 2026 FIFA World Cup match between Belgium and Iran took an interesting turn as Iran's Mehdi Taremi had his goal disallowed by VAR. Taking place at the SoFi Stadium in Inglewood, USA, this Group G clash sees both teams aiming for their first win of the tournament. The match is officiated by Argentine referee Dario Herrera and remains scoreless at 0-0. After the first round of fixtures, all Group G teams have one point each. Upcoming matches on June 27 will see Belgium face New Zealand, while Iran takes on Egypt. The tournament spans from June 11 to July 19, across USA, Canada, and Mexico, with Argentina entering as the defending champions.
